对于一台 2 核 CPU、4GB 内存 的服务器,其能承载的 WordPress 博客访问量并没有一个固定的数字,因为它高度依赖于网站的内容类型、优化程度以及访问模式。
在理想优化状态下,这台配置属于“中低配”但性能均衡的入门级 VPS,通常可以支撑以下量级的访问:
1. 不同场景下的预估数据
| 场景类型 | 日均 PV (页面浏览量) | 并发用户数 (同时在线) | 适用情况描述 |
|---|---|---|---|
| 轻度优化/纯静态 | 5,000 – 10,000+ | < 50 | 内容以图片/文字为主,无复杂插件,使用了缓存和 CDN。 |
| 中度优化/混合 | 3,000 – 6,000 | 30 – 80 | 安装了常规 SEO、安全插件,有少量动态交互(如评论),数据库较干净。 |
| 未优化/重负载 | 500 – 1,500 | < 20 | 插件臃肿、代码冗余、未开启缓存、数据库未优化,或包含大量高清视频。 |
| 突发流量 | 瞬间可达数万 | 需限流保护 | 遇到热点事件时,若无 CDN 和缓存,服务器极易崩溃。 |
注意:这里的 PV 是指“页面浏览量”,而非独立访客数(UV)。如果平均每个用户浏览 3-5 页,上述 PV 对应的实际用户规模会更大。
2. 决定性能的关键因素
同样的硬件,性能差异可能高达 10 倍,主要取决于以下几点:
- 缓存机制 (最重要):
- 没有缓存:每次访问都要 PHP 解析 + 数据库查询,2 核 CPU 很快会被打满。
- 有缓存:使用 WP Rocket、LiteSpeed Cache 等插件配合对象缓存(Redis/Memcached),90% 的请求直接由 Nginx/Apache 返回静态 HTML,CPU 占用极低,4G 内存可以轻松应对数千并发。
- CDN (内容分发网络):
- 必须搭配 Cloudflare 等 CDN。将图片、CSS、JS 静态资源推送到全球节点,能极大减轻源站带宽和 I/O 压力。
- 数据库优化:
- WordPress 对 MySQL 依赖较重。如果数据库中有大量垃圾数据(修订版本、未清理的临时表)或索引缺失,查询速度会变慢,导致内存和 CPU 飙升。
- 插件与主题:
- 这是常见的“杀手”。安装过多的重型插件(如复杂的会员系统、即时搜索、多语言切换)会显著增加内存消耗。建议只保留核心功能插件。
- PHP 版本:
- 务必使用 PHP 8.0+。相比 PHP 7.x,新版在处理速度和内存效率上有显著提升。
3. 如何最大化利用这台服务器?
如果你希望这台 2 核 4G 的机器稳定运行更久,建议执行以下操作:
- Web 服务器选择:推荐使用 Nginx 或 OpenLiteSpeed,它们比传统 Apache 处理高并发能力更强。
- 开启全栈缓存:
- 前端:浏览器缓存 + CDN。
- 服务端:启用页面缓存(Page Cache)。
- 数据库:安装 Redis 或 Memcached 作为对象缓存。
- 限制并发连接:在 Web 服务器配置中设置合理的
worker_connections,防止突发流量瞬间耗尽资源。 - 监控报警:安装监控工具(如 Prometheus + Grafana 或简单的 Shell 脚本),当 CPU 或内存使用率超过 80% 时及时收到通知。
- 定期维护:定期清理数据库中的旧修订版、回收站垃圾和过期插件。
结论
在做好基础优化(开启缓存 + CDN + 精简插件)的前提下,2 核 4G 的服务器完全可以支撑一个日 PV 在 5,000 到 10,000 左右的个人博客或中小型企业展示站,且响应速度依然较快。
如果你的目标是日 PV 超过 2 万,或者预计会有突发的高并发流量(如直播带货引流),建议提前规划升级服务器配置或引入更高级的负载均衡架构。
CLOUD云枢